Transaction fc112496b3733b5bd50475ee2aa9b1a9e97e1806d43c48d6c765d520bd3a3ba7

1 Input
1 Outputs
  • fc112496b3733b5bd50475ee2aa9b1a9e97e1806d43c48d6c765d520bd3a3ba7:0
  • value  2579687
    address  3BW8qHu753mK16wLRRP4YiMNuPsd9FvoiL